About Attalla City
Attalla City is a Attalla, Alabama school district serving 3 schools. The district educates 1,538 students with a student-teacher ratio of 18.3:1. The district invests $11,641 per student annually.
With an average rating of 5.3/10, Attalla City demonstrates solid academic performance.
The highest-rated school in the district is Attalla Elementary School, which has a composite score of 5.6/10.
In standardized testing, Attalla City students show an average math proficiency of 20.9% and ELA proficiency of 44.7%.
The district includes 1 elementary school , 1 middle school , and 1 high school.
